so I have the following problem:
In my Form I have a field "field1" with the type "Date". As formatting pattern I set YYYY.MM
Whenever someone fills the form it saves a "wrong" date.... So e.g:
I pick 2025.08 then the saves entry says 2025.12
If I pick 2025.03 the record says 2025.01.
It seems like somehow the date gets rounded to either month 12 of the year or month 1....
Did anyone experience that before?
Greetings Max
Have a look what YYYY pattern means in a date/time field https://docs.oracle.com/javase/8/docs/api/java/text/SimpleDateFormat.html
It is far from what you want/expect I afraid...
Alex
Thanks Alex - I replaced it with yyyy and it works.
